President proclaims Sept 18-24 as ESGR Week

Employer Support of the Guard and Reserve, a Department of Defense agency, announced President Barack Obama has signed a proclamation declaring Sept. 18-24 as National Employer Support of the Guard and Reserve Week.

In the 10 years of continuous military operations since Sept. 11, 2001, employers across the United States have remained committed to supporting their employees who serve in the military. According to an ESGR press release, the National Employer Support of the Guard and Reserve Week is a time to honor those who serve in the Guard and Reserve while giving thanks to their employers, whose support is a critical component of our national defense.

"The United States is at its strongest when we live up to our sacred duty to honor and care for our service members when they come home," President Obama said. "The support of employers across our country reflects the best of the American spirit - the understanding that we are bound together to serve and protect our nation. I call upon all Americans to join me in expressing our heartfelt thanks to the members of the National Guard and Reserve and their civilian employers."

Almost half of the U.S. military serves in the Guard and Reserve. The dedication of employers, who implement personnel policies promoting Guard and Reserve participation, while bearing financial and organizational burdens, allows mission-ready troops to serve when activated, stated the press release. Service members leave home with the comfort of knowing their families will have much needed support before and after mobilization.

In concert with National Employer Support of the Guard and Reserve Week, DOD will recognize 15 of the nation's most supportive employers at the Secretary of Defense Employer Support Freedom Award ceremony Sept. 22. The Freedom Award is DOD's highest recognition given to employers for exceptional support of their employees serving in the Guard and Reserve. The 15 employers being recognized came from a field of 4,049 nominations submitted by guardsmen and reservists.
